One significant aspect of naval engineering in yacht design is the integration of advanced navigation technologies. Modern yachts are equipped with state-of-the-art GPS systems, autopilot features, and sophisticated software that allows for precise route planning. These innovations enable yacht operators to explore the stunning coastlines and inland waterways of the USA with confidence, reducing the risk of navigational errors.
Additionally, naval engineers are tasked with ensuring that yachts adhere to safety regulations and standards. This includes conducting stability analyses to prevent capsizing, designing robust hull structures to withstand harsh sea conditions, and implementing advanced communication systems that allow for real-time weather updates. All of these factors contribute to a safer and more enjoyable yachting experience.
